Be sure that the lens hood mounting index is aligned
with the lens hood setting index ( ) 3.
If the lens hood is not correctly attached, vignetting
may occur.
To facilitate attachment or removal of the hood, hold it
by the base (near the lens hood attachment index)
rather than its outer edge.

Focusing (Fig. A)
Autofocus mode
Set the camera focus mode to AF-A, AF-S or AF-C and
set the A-M mode switch a on the lens to A. Press the
shutter-release button halfway to focus and completely
to shoot.
Manual focus mode
Set the A-M mode switch
a
on the lens to
M
. Rotate
the focus ring
8
manua lly to fo cus . S ho oti ng is po ssi bl e
when camera focus mode is set to either AF or M.
Manual focusing is possible even when the lens A-M
mode switch is set to A.
Set the camera’s focus mode to AF-S, and press the
shutter-release button halfway to initiate autofocus. Next,
while pressing the shutter-release button halfway,
manually rotate the lens focus ring 8 to fine-tune focus.
Note: Do not attempt to rotate the focus ring while
autofocus is operating. If autofocus stops
operating, release and press the shutter-release
button halfway again.
